Automated Task Management for Clinical Teams

From preparing a treatment room to sending post-procedure care instructions, countless tasks must happen in perfect sequence. A CRM can automate these reminders and task assignments. For example, when a patient books a dermal filler appointment, the system can automatically notify the nurse to prepare the specific product, send the patient a pre-treatment checklist, and schedule a follow-up call. Digital Intake and Paperless Operations

Gone are the days of clipboards and lost forms. Digital intake allows patients to complete health histories, consent forms, and waivers from their phone or tablet before they arrive. This not only saves time at the front desk but also ensures that your clinical team has all necessary information at their fingertips. A paperless system, integrated with your CRM, creates a single source of truth for every patient interaction, improving accuracy and compliance.

Leveraging Patient Data for Targeted Marketing

Your CRM is a goldmine of patient data. You can segment your patient list by treatment received, last visit date, or even birthday. This allows you to send highly relevant promotions, such as a special offer on a follow-up treatment or a seasonal skincare package. Instead of blasting generic emails, you can send personalized messages that feel thoughtful and timely. This targeted approach increases engagement and drives repeat business, directly impacting your bottom line.

Referral Program Automation

Word-of-mouth remains the most powerful marketing tool for aesthetic clinics. A structured referral program, managed through your CRM, makes it simple for patients to refer friends and family. You can automate the sending of referral codes, track who has been referred, and reward loyal patients with discounts or credits. This turns your best patients into an active extension of your marketing team.

Using Data to Drive Continuous Improvement

What gets measured gets improved. A CRM provides powerful analytics on patient acquisition, treatment popularity, no-show rates, and revenue trends. You can identify which services are most profitable, which marketing channels bring the best patients, and where bottlenecks occur in your workflow. This data empowers you to make strategic decisions that drive growth and enhance the patient experience.
